FAQs

Are these sunglasses polarized?

The Hawkers Eclipsa features TR18 lenses with excellent optical quality, but they are categorized by their light transmission levels rather than polarization.

What does a Category 2 lens mean?

A Category 2 lens allows 19-43% of light to pass through, meaning it absorbs 57-81% of sunlight. It is intended for average outdoor brightness.

Can I replace the lenses with prescription ones?

Because the Eclipsa uses a specific mask-style lens design, replacing them with standard prescription lenses is often not possible. Consult an optician for feasibility.

Are these glasses unisex?

Yes, the Eclipsa model is designed with a unisex frame shape and black finish that suits all genders.

How do I store them to prevent damage?

Store them in a microfiber pouch or hard protective case to shield them from dust, debris, and accidental impacts.

What material is the frame made of?

The frame is constructed from an ultra-lightweight, durable metal designed for comfort and longevity.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

To keep your Hawkers Eclipsa sunglasses in pristine condition, follow these care guidelines:

  1. Cleaning: Use a microfiber cloth or a dedicated lens cleaning spray. Avoid using paper towels or abrasive fabrics, as these can create microscopic scratches on the TR18 lenses.
  2. Storage: Always store the glasses in a protective hard case when not in use to prevent the metal frame from bending or lenses from being scratched.
  3. Adjustment: If the fit feels loose, take them to a professional optician to adjust the metal temple arms gently; avoid aggressive bending to prevent snapping the metal hinges.
  4. Heat Exposure: Do not leave the sunglasses on a car dashboard during summer, as the heat can cause the lens coatings to degrade or the metal frames to become uncomfortably hot to the touch.
